Quick heads-up on Pinwheel UI versioning: we cut a minor release every sprint, and anything touching component props needs a changeset file in the PR. No changeset, no merge — the bot will nag you. Majors are rare and go through the design council first. The full policy, with examples of what counts as breaking, lives on the internal page below.

wiki page, bahip-yahip: https://grafana.qirvanlabs.corp/browse/display/projects/cc3a1b9dbfc9

Hey folks,

Welcome aboard! Quick intro to Memglass, our GPU memory profiler for the Torvane integration. It samples allocations every 50ms and streams snapshots to the Quillbrook dashboard, so you can spot fragmentation before a kernel OOMs. Docs live in the shared runbook; start with the quickstart page. To pull traces from the sandbox cluster, authenticate with the token below.

login token, yajeg-fawif: eyJhbGciOiJIUzI1NiIsInR5cCI6IkpXVCJ9.eyJzdWIiOiIEdPQYnZXaZIn0.HSRTnYZBx0Qc

Handover from Priya to Oskar on the Fernmark replica-lag alarm. The alarm fires when the read replica for the Tilda cluster falls behind primary past the threshold; during large batch imports this is expected and should be suppressed via the maintenance flag, not by raising the threshold. Historical false positives traced back to clock skew on the replica host, now fixed. The alarm evaluates against the configuration values listed here.

service settings:
[druix]
host = druix.zemvargrid.example
user = druix_svc
database = druix_prod

## Service Accounts

The Spokeshift rebalancing tool uses a single service account, svc-spokeshift, to pull dock occupancy from the Pannier telemetry service and push van routing plans to Dispatchr. The account is read-only on telemetry and write-scoped to the routing queue; reviewers should reject any diff expanding those scopes. Credentials rotate every 60 days through the Ferrule vault job. For review builds, the CI harness authenticates with the following internal key.

API key for yagag-fawif: zpat4_Gful